Although some still hold a positive outlook for the trajectory of U.S.-China relations, many more now see different versions of a Cold War 2.0 as the basis for the interactions of the two hegemons. As more countries around the world start to flock to either one of the two camps, Taiwan, sandwiched in this rising power rivalry, has also been thinking about its next step. Some have advocated Taiwan follow a hedging policy or maintaining an equal distance between both countries to maximize its flexibility should geopolitics change dramatically. Such a viewpoint is wrong. As U.S.-China rivalry intensifies, it is in Taiwan’s best interests to stand closely with the United States and its allies as a global partner. It is also essential for U.S. policymakers to understand the Taiwanese debate dynamics on U.S. and China policy because U.S. policy vis-à-vis Taiwan certainly shape the broader agenda.
